Cava and Monsterrat

We leave in the morning and drive to the Alt Penedés, a beautiful landscape with rolling hills and endless vineyards. The jagged rocks of the Montserrat Mountains shimmer impressively on the horizon.
The winery we visit is an old Catalan family business, where the best wines have been grown and pressed for generations. There we meet a friendly guide from the winery who will explain to us how cava is made during a tour of the 500-year-old bodega. We visit the endlessly long tunnels and labyrinthine cellars, which were carved deep underground into the limestone, and stroll past wine barrels and cava bottles through art nouveau storage and production halls.
Towards the end of the tour we taste various cavas and local delicacies.
Strengthened (and perhaps a little tipsy) we drive to Montserrat. There we will arrange the rest of the day according to your wishes.  We can listen to the famous children's choir and visit the Moreneta in the basilica.

We walk along well maintained and safe paths to a viewpoint where we have a delicious picnic. We will then adapt the walks to your needs. (from easy to medium )
